-
**Is your feature request related to a problem? Please describe.**
We have a read-only mirror for APIs, solo-apis (https://github.com/solo-io/solo-apis). The source of truth for the APIs are the proj…
-
Hey guys!
In order to be able to rate limit per user API key (versus basing the limit on the route) I had to extend `RedisRateLimiter` to make `isAllowed(String routeId, String apiKey)` calculate t…
pavlo updated
4 years ago
-
### What version of Go are you using (`go version`)?
1.6
### What operating system and processor architecture are you using (`go env`)?
darwin/amd64
### What did you do?
Using golang.org/x/ti…
-
## Idea
* The rate limiter is local to one node, it does not sync up with the cluster
* For now it only applies to GraphQL `Get {}` requests, could be extended to other requests further, e.g. `Aggre…
-
My Code as follows:
1. create a common function for reuse
```js
import { Ratelimit } from '@upstash/ratelimit';
import redis from '../redis';
import { getRealIp } from './ip';
/**
* @par…
-
### TL;DR
When a large number of pods try to mount secrets concurrently we run into client rate limit issues with error:
`unable to obtain workload identity auth: unable to fetch SA info: client rat…
-
at least there should be a temporary lock with a backoff.
after 3 attempts. wait 1 min to login
after 5 attemps, wait 10 min
after 10, wait 1hour,
etc
we way want to refactor the current lock/…
-
### What would you like to be added?
I'd like client-side rate limiting to be disabled in client-go when API server-side Priority and Fairness is enabled.
All client-go based Kubernetes clients …
negz updated
8 months ago
-
We need to clarify the rate limiting, improving from the current vague points in the spec. Before we can do that though, we need to really decide on how the rate limiter should work - that's what this…
-